Came home today and my beautiful 16" aro has one eye clouded over and the other eye starting to cloud.

Water parameters are good (tested ammonia, nitrite, nitrate)... ph is 7.2

I bought some gel penicillin, but he's not taking his usual superworms so I can't feed it to him.

Took out carbon from the filter, changed floss, raised temperature and added a bunch of pimafix.

Can anyone recommend what to do? Any help is GREATLY appreciated! Thank you.
 
This can happen when old tank syndrome sets in but I have no idea how long this tanks been set up. Normal perams wont tell the whole story... A TDS reading (Total desolved solids) would give me a better idea. If it's over 450 then thats your likely problem and this can be corrected with increased water changes.

Give the pimafix a couple of days to work and try live crickets or frozen krill.

wrong one. melafix treats cloudy eye. you added a bunch of pimafix? did you dose it according to the instructions?

gel penicillin? your not treating anythng internal so you dont need to use it.

like always if its your water causing the problem, test it first, then perform water changes to get everything back in check.
